it's about getting used to ESL, the game is a little harder to grasp than HS, sure the mechanics are easy to understand, but to feel and understand the games's vibe, you need to play at least a month, it's a deeper experience, ill give you and example
lets say i have 2 creature in a lane a 2/2 and a 6/1 and your opponent has 8 life (and you have 1 life), in HS it doesnt matter how you attack, in ESL you should attack with the 2/2 first, then attack with the 6/1, .... if you attack with the 6/1 first, you can lose the game (rune mechanic), that is what i call strategic deepness
sometimes my opponent is at 21 life, and i can still attack with a 1/1...but i wont, because sometimes it's not worth popping a rune..
in HS a 4/1 for (2) creature is stupid, in ESL a 4/1 is not bad at all in the shadow lane
some random example why ESL is a good game and should be tried at least
